Course Grade v. Exam Score

Students receive a grade every 6 weeks as they do in any other class.

This grade is based on homework assignments, quizzes, tests and

class participation.

Page 7: A. P. Human Geography What Can I Expect This Year?

However.......

The A.P. Grade is weighted so that:

“A” is weighted as 6 instead of 4 points

“B” is 5 instead of 3 points and

“C” is 4 instead of 2 points

Exam ScoreThis is the score students receive on the AP exam they will take on May 2015.

This will be a 1, 2, 3, 4, or a 5

5 – extremely well qualified4 – well qualified3 – qualified2 - possibly qualified1 – no recommendation

Page 9: A. P. Human Geography What Can I Expect This Year?

What does it mean?

If you score a “3” or higher, many colleges and universities will award college credit.

This will save you money in tuition fees and time spent in getting your degree.

Some students are able to take care of their first year of college through AP classes in high school.

What Is On the Exam

• The exam lasts approximately three hours.

• The first half (60 minutes) consists of 75 multiple choice questions and makes up 50% of the final score.

• The second half consists of three free response questions (essays), lasts 75 minutes and makes up the other half of the score.

Exam Scores• The multiple choice section is machine

scored.• The essays are scored in early June by

high school AP Human Geography teachers and college professors of Human Geography.

• They assemble for approximately one week in Cincinnati, Ohio to read and score the FRQ's (Free Response Questions).

• The final exam scores are posted online in early July.
